Transaction 42b18908e6c6ac1ee29e75b950fb20cca8c9547bd10b71a90cadefd9875a1a5e
1 Input
1 Output
-
42b18908e6c6ac1ee29e75b950fb20cca8c9547bd10b71a90cadefd9875a1a5e:0
- value
- 16556367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 762a445288dc3e9ad67cb7d34b655848caa9c23c OP_EQUAL
- address
- MJfxbpZPRLjqwscex2Q4X29yTVikB17zR1